Czech company UDX is flying scale prototypes of a tandem 2-up eVTOL it calls Airwolf. With individually-tilting ducted fan propulsion, it's got enough wing surface for efficient cruise flight as well as agile movement from a hover.

The Hitway BK6M.The main reason was price. I got it for $999.00 CAD. It was also the quickest shipper from amazon arriving by this Friday. everyone else was minimum July 4 or longer.

I was sorely tempted to get the Wildeway FW11S due to it's 32AH sized battery. but the battery weighs almost 20lbs by itself. I am going to be buying extra batteries for longer range, and the most I could carry would be 1 extra with the Wildeway. where for the same weight with the Hitway's battery I could get 3 extra. so I could carry 80AH's with me VS only 64AH with the Wildeway.

I am going to make my purchase this Wednesday. And a late addition to the fold is an electric scooter.

Now why I am considering an electric scooter, is I live in Vancouver's downtown east side. It's basically where hopes and dreams go to die. so It's not the nicest neighborhood. and I am worried about theft. a scooter would be alot more easily secured. I could basically take it inside with me wherever I go. And it's alot easier to take it on transit. Plus the ones I'm looking at have a supposed range or 60+ Km's but even if I only got half that It would be good.

The only downside is no swappable battery which you get with most e-bikes.

So which would you choose? e-bike or scooter?

It looks like a tiny semi-truck and trailer, with the driver sitting in an enclosed cab and pulling a spacious cargo trailer behind, but instead of burning fossil fuels for power, the Cityshuttle ePack is pedaled like a bicycle.
